# --- F109: approve/reject/archive status-precondition guards ---------------- #
|
|
|
|
|
# The lifecycle is draft -> approved | archived, both terminal. approve/reject
|
|
|
|
|
# only act on a DRAFT; archive only retires an APPROVED playbook. An archived
|
|
|
|
|
# playbook is terminal — none of the three may touch it again. Without these
|
|
|
|
|
# guards an archived playbook could be re-approved and an approved one rejected,
|
|
|
|
|
# silently undoing a finished curation.
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
@pytest.mark.asyncio
|
|
|
|
|
async def test_approve_rejects_already_approved(db_session: AsyncSession) -> None:
|
|
|
|
|
svc = PlaybookService(db_session)
|
|
|
|
|
pb = await svc.draft(_create(title="Once"), created_by=uuid4())
|
|
|
|
|
await svc.approve(pb.id, approver_id=uuid4())
|
|
|
|
|
with pytest.raises(ConflictError):
|
|
|
|
|
await svc.approve(pb.id, approver_id=uuid4())
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
@pytest.mark.asyncio
|
|
|
|
|
async def test_approve_rejects_archived(db_session: AsyncSession) -> None:
|
|
|
|
|
svc = PlaybookService(db_session)
|
|
|
|
|
pb = await svc.draft(_create(title="Done"), created_by=uuid4())
|
|
|
|
|
await svc.reject(pb.id, approver_id=uuid4(), reason="duplicate")
|
|
|
|
|
with pytest.raises(ConflictError):
|
|
|
|
|
await svc.approve(pb.id, approver_id=uuid4())
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
@pytest.mark.asyncio
|
|
|
|
|
async def test_reject_rejects_already_approved(db_session: AsyncSession) -> None:
|
|
|
|
|
svc = PlaybookService(db_session)
|
|
|
|
|
pb = await svc.draft(_create(title="Published svc"), created_by=uuid4())
|
|
|
|
|
await svc.approve(pb.id, approver_id=uuid4())
|
|
|
|
|
with pytest.raises(ConflictError):
|
|
|
|
|
await svc.reject(pb.id, approver_id=uuid4(), reason="changed my mind")
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
@pytest.mark.asyncio
|
|
|
|
|
async def test_reject_rejects_archived(db_session: AsyncSession) -> None:
|
|
|
|
|
svc = PlaybookService(db_session)
|
|
|
|
|
pb = await svc.draft(_create(title="Closed"), created_by=uuid4())
|
|
|
|
|
await svc.reject(pb.id, approver_id=uuid4(), reason="duplicate")
|
|
|
|
|
with pytest.raises(ConflictError):
|
|
|
|
|
await svc.reject(pb.id, approver_id=uuid4(), reason="again")
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
@pytest.mark.asyncio
|
|
|
|
|
async def test_archive_retires_approved(db_session: AsyncSession) -> None:
|
|
|
|
|
svc = PlaybookService(db_session)
|
|
|
|
|
auditor = uuid4()
|
|
|
|
|
pb = await svc.draft(_create(title="Retire svc"), created_by=uuid4())
|
|
|
|
|
await svc.approve(pb.id, approver_id=auditor)
|
|
|
|
|
archived = await svc.archive(pb.id, approver_id=auditor)
|
|
|
|
|
assert archived.status == PlaybookStatus.ARCHIVED
|
|
|
|
|
assert archived.approved_by == auditor
|
|
|
|
|
assert archived.approved_at is not None
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
@pytest.mark.asyncio
|
|
|
|
|
async def test_archive_rejects_draft(db_session: AsyncSession) -> None:
|
|
|
|
|
svc = PlaybookService(db_session)
|
|
|
|
|
pb = await svc.draft(_create(title="Not yet"), created_by=uuid4())
|
|
|
|
|
with pytest.raises(ConflictError):
|
|
|
|
|
await svc.archive(pb.id, approver_id=uuid4())
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
@pytest.mark.asyncio
|
|
|
|
|
async def test_archive_rejects_already_archived(db_session: AsyncSession) -> None:
|
|
|
|
|
svc = PlaybookService(db_session)
|
|
|
|
|
pb = await svc.draft(_create(title="Twice"), created_by=uuid4())
|
|
|
|
|
await svc.approve(pb.id, approver_id=uuid4())
|
|
|
|
|
await svc.archive(pb.id, approver_id=uuid4())
|
|
|
|
|
with pytest.raises(ConflictError):
|
|
|
|
|
await svc.archive(pb.id, approver_id=uuid4())
